ARAUJO, Uajará Pessoa et al. Expectations and action strategies regarding professional insertion. Rev. bras. orientac. prof [online]. 2008, vol.9, n.2, pp. 81-96. ISSN 1984-7270.

This paper aimed at investigating the vision of engineering students from two Federal Universities about professional insertion. The data were collected from a questionnaire consisting of questions deriving from X and Y Theories and demographic and other specific issues. The data were treated by multivariate analysis. The results showed the existence of statistically significant relations, such as: job, expectations, strategies carried out to realize those expectations and some variables considered relevant: gender, previous education, type of engineering course attended and professional experience. These relations deserve consideration and receiving appropriate treatment, both by educators and professional guiders, aiming at reducing the likelihood of discordance in the transition student-engineering career.
